MMAWeekly.com: CATCH WRESTLING EXPERT JAKE SHANNON WEIGHS IN ON THE SPORT'S CROSSOVER INTO MMA
Jake Shannon

Suffice it to say that without catch wrestling there would be no mixed martial arts. Catch wrestling's influence in the American amateur circuit and its profound effect on the Japanese pro wrestling scene have helped shape the development of MMA into what it is today. And while catch wrestling may have become something of a niche style today, it's still going strong thanks to the likes of Scientific Wrestling's Jake Shannon, and in 2014 has had one of its more noteworthy years of late. In a conversation with MMAWeekly.com, Shannon discussed the influence he sees catch wrestling having in MMA, the year the sport has had and the future of the Scientific Wrestling community.... keep reading

The Chris Benoit Murders & Suicide: Exploring The Role of Head Trauma in Murderous Behavior
Jake Shannon - June 27, 2008

While many in the mainstream media aim to make steroids the scapegoat, many reporters seem to be overlooking the most obvious medical reason for this type of evil behavior. In a recent New York Times article, former WWE wrestler and Harvard graduate Christopher Nowinski became one of the few voices suggesting that repeated concussions may be the reason for this monstrous behaviour.... keep reading

Mentioned in the May 28th Wrestling Observer Newsletter
Jake Shannon

I was pleasantly surprised (mostly) to read this week's Wrestling Observer and read the following: "Jake Shannon of Submission Wrestling has licensed TV rights for all the UWFI footage from the 90s. He plans to air it on the internet (they are airing new one hour shows on his site) and is trying to broker a TV deal. Most of the footage, which at times was popular in other countries and includes some incredible matches with people like Takada, Vader, and Kiyoshi Tamura, has never aired in the U.S. except briefly on a cable station in New York. I could see one of the "B" level sports networks being interested..."... keep reading
